Miscellaneous Tool Lender

A profession that rents out various tools and equipment. Selects appropriate products based on customer needs, manages rentals and returns, and handles maintenance and inspections.

Stencil Printing Worker

Stencil printing workers use stencil screens to transfer ink onto materials, performing printing on a variety of products such as fabrics, paper, and metal. They handle the entire process from plate preparation, ink adjustment, printing machine operation, quality inspection, to drying processes.

Barber Equipment Manufacturer

A profession that manufactures, processes, and assembles metal barber equipment such as shavers, razors, and barber scissors.

Continuous Heat Treatment Furnace Operator

A technical job that operates and monitors continuous heat treatment furnaces to stably perform heat treatment processes such as quenching and tempering of metal products.
